Product Description

The Greenlee 645-4-1/8 hole cutter comes with one 4-1/8' Quick-Change Carbide-Tipped cutter. It's a versatile tool suitable for various materials including stainless steel, mild steel, aluminum, copper, brass, fiberglass, and plastics. With a hole size of 4-1/8' (104.8 mm) for 3-1/2' conduit, it uses a 645-022 arbor (1/2' shank). It can cut up to 8 ga with its tungsten carbide teeth cutting edge. The 645-002 pilot drill, sized 5/16' x 2-3/4' (8 mm x 69 mm), is sold separately.

Using the Greenlee 645-4-1/8 hole cutter is straightforward. First, make sure you have the right arbor and shank. Then, choose the material you want to cut, like stainless steel or aluminum. Attach the cutter to your drill. Remember, the pilot drill is sold separately, so get one if you don't have it. When you start cutting, apply steady pressure. Don't force it too hard. As for maintenance, after each use, clean the cutter with a brush to remove any debris. Keep it in a dry place to prevent rust. Also, check the tungsten carbide teeth regularly. If they're worn out, it might be time to replace the cutter. And always wear safety goggles when using this tool to protect your eyes.
